}gsnap需要两个依赖库libjpeg和libPng。而libPng还要依赖Zlib库。关于Zlib库的交叉编译请参考我这篇文档不再赘述zlib库的交叉编译记录
编译libjpeg库
从官网ijg.org下载源码 在Linux主机中解压后进入解压目录jpeg-9f。 运行autotools的配置命令进行配置后编译。
./configure --hostarm-linux-gnueabihf --prefix/root/jpeg-9f/arm_install
make make install–host参数是指定编译器我已经将我的ARM交叉编译工具链目录设置在了系统目录中所以这里只需指定编译器前缀就行。 –prefix参数是指定编译后的安装目录编译后make工具会将生成的编译文件和头文件目录拷贝到这个指定目录中。
编译libpng库
从SourceForge中下载源代码我下载的是libpng-1.6.43.tar.gz 在Linux主机中解压后进入解压目录libpng-1.6.43。 注意因为需要zlib库故先配置一下几个编译变量。
export LDFLAGS-L/root/zlib/arm_install/lib
export CFLAGS-I/root/zlib/arm_install/include
export CPPFLAGS-I/root/zlib/arm_install/includeLDFLAGS是编译器搜索库文件路径变量。 CFLAGS是编译器C语言编译选项变量这里是设置zlib库的头文件位置。 CPPFLAGS是编译器预处理器选项变量这里是设置zlib库的头文件位置。 设置环境变量完毕后运行配置命令进行配置后编译。
./configure --hostarm-linux-gnueabihf --prefix/root/libpng-1.6.43/arm_install
make make install编译gsnap
几个库都准备好了进入gsnap目录将gsnap.c文件拷贝进来进行编译。编译命令如下
arm-linux-gnueabihf-gcc -o gsnap gsnap.c \
-L/root/jpeg-9f/arm_install/lib \
-L/root/libpng-1.6.43/arm_install/lib \
-L/root/zlib/arm_install/lib \
-I/root/jpeg-9f/arm_install/include \
-I/root/libpng-1.6.43/arm_install/include \
-I/root/zlib/arm_install/include \
-static -ljpeg -lpng -lz -lm此命令是用静态链接方式编译后不再需要几个库文件单独使用编译后的gsnap文件即可。 将编译目标文件gsnap拷贝到arm板子中。 运行命令:
gsnap test.jpg /dev/fb0这样就捕获了当前屏幕的截图文件test.jpg。
